#729560 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#729560 is composed of 44.7% red, 58.4%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.6%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 99.6 degrees, a saturation of 21.6% and a lightness of 48%. #729560 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ffc0 with #002b00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#729560 color description : Mostly desaturated dark green.
#729560 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#729560 has RGB values of R:114, G:149,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 7509344.

Shades and Tints of #729560
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040604 is the darkest color, while #fafb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#729560
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#788273 is the less saturated color, while #54f302 is the most saturated one.
